A brand ambassador in a marketing program serves as a representative who promotes a company's products or services through various channels. They often engage with customers on social media, attend events, and create authentic content that highlights the brand's values. Data shows that brands with ambassador programs experience higher customer engagement and increased sales conversion rates. An example of an ambassador in a marketing program is a fitness influencer partnering with a sports apparel company. This individual regularly posts workout routines wearing the brand's clothing and shares discount codes with followers. Analytics reveal that such collaborations boost brand visibility and generate significant ROI by leveraging the influencer's trusted reputation.

Understanding Brand Ambassador Programs
Brand ambassador programs leverage influential individuals who authentically represent a brand to enhance credibility and reach targeted audiences. Companies like Nike utilize athletes as ambassadors to embody their values and drive consumer engagement through authentic storytelling and social proof. Effective programs include clear guidelines, performance incentives, and continuous training to align ambassadors with brand messaging and business objectives.
Key Roles of a Brand Ambassador
A brand ambassador serves as the face of a company, embodying its values and messaging to build trust and awareness among target audiences. Key roles include promoting products through authentic storytelling, engaging with customers on social media platforms, and providing valuable feedback to marketing teams for campaign optimization. Effective ambassadors also amplify brand visibility by participating in events, generating content, and fostering long-term customer loyalty.
Benefits of Utilizing Ambassador Programs
Ambassador programs leverage influential customers like brand advocates and loyal clients to increase brand awareness and drive authentic engagement. These programs generate higher conversion rates by tapping into trusted personal networks, resulting in cost-effective customer acquisition and improved retention. Brands benefit from amplified word-of-mouth marketing, enhanced social proof, and accelerated growth through ambassador-driven campaigns.
Example: Social Media Influencers as Ambassadors
Social media influencers, such as fitness guru Kayla Itsines and beauty expert Huda Kattan, serve as powerful brand ambassadors by leveraging their large, engaged followings on platforms like Instagram and TikTok. Their authentic endorsements and personalized content amplify brand visibility and drive consumer trust, resulting in increased traffic and sales. Brands benefit from influencers' ability to create organic connections and generate user-driven buzz around product launches and campaigns.
Example: Employee Advocacy Programs
Employee advocacy programs empower staff to promote company values and products on personal social networks, amplifying brand reach and credibility. For example, Dell's employee advocacy initiative encourages team members to share tailored content, resulting in increased engagement and lead generation. Such programs leverage authentic voices to build trust and enhance customer connection in the marketing ecosystem.
Example: Customer Loyalty Ambassadors
Customer Loyalty Ambassadors play a crucial role in marketing by fostering brand advocacy and increasing repeat purchases through personalized engagement and exclusive rewards. These ambassadors, often loyal customers themselves, leverage their authentic experiences to influence peers and expand brand reach organically. Their involvement enhances customer retention rates and drives revenue growth by building a community centered on trust and shared values.
Example: Celebrity Endorsements in Marketing
Celebrity endorsements in marketing leverage famous personalities to enhance brand visibility and credibility, driving consumer trust and engagement. For instance, Nike's collaboration with athletes like Michael Jordan has significantly boosted product appeal and sales through authentic storytelling. These ambassadors create emotional connections that influence purchasing decisions and amplify brand messaging across diverse audiences.
Example: Student Ambassador Initiatives
Student ambassador initiatives empower university representatives to promote brand awareness and engage peer networks effectively. These ambassadors utilize social media platforms and campus events to deliver authentic marketing messages, driving higher student engagement and enrollment rates. Data indicates programs featuring student ambassadors yield a 30% increase in outreach effectiveness compared to traditional advertising methods.
Best Practices for Selecting Ambassadors
Selecting ambassadors with authentic brand alignment and strong social influence enhances marketing program effectiveness. Ideal candidates demonstrate genuine engagement and resonate with the target audience's values and interests. Leveraging ambassadors who provide consistent, high-quality content fosters trust and drives meaningful customer interactions.
Measuring Success in Ambassador Programs
Measuring success in ambassador programs involves tracking key performance indicators such as engagement rates, referral conversions, and brand sentiment analysis. For example, a fitness brand's ambassador program saw a 40% increase in social media engagement and a 25% boost in new customer referrals within six months. These metrics provide concrete data to evaluate the program's impact on brand awareness and sales growth.
